A role that makes a difference
The Clinical Nurse delivers person-centred, community-based nursing care that supports the health and wellbeing of clients and carers within the Community Care Programs. Working within a collaborative interdisciplinary team, the role focuses on health promotion, chronic disease management, rehabilitation, palliation and early intervention, while considering the social, cultural and environmental factors that influence health outcomes. Strong communication and partnership-building skills are essential to coordinate care and connect clients with the services they need.
